Quaint Corner Stone Guest Cottage -
Very cute cottage nestled at the base of the Big Horn Mountains, located in the quaint town of Story. Towering Ponderosa Pine trees , plenty of wildlife to be enjoyed. A comfortable two bedroom home with a fully stocked kitchen, lots of windows, and a huge patio to hang out on. Wifi, HULU, Washer/Dryer and BBQ. The National Forest is your back door playground w/ several creeks to fish or hunt, Lake DeSmet just a 10 min. drive. Longmire Days, WYO Rodeo, Polo Fields, Fishing Derby, Don King Days! About the neighborhood
Located in Banner, this vacation home is in a rural area and in the mountains. Buffalo Golf Club and Blacktooth Brewing Company are worth checking out if an activity is on the agenda, while those wishing to experience the area's natural beauty can explore Bighorn National Forest and Prosinski Park. Tom Balding Bits and Spurs and Crazy Woman Fine Art are also worth visiting. Enjoy the area's slopes with cross-country skiing and snowboarding, and don't miss out on the sledding and snowmobiling. Where is Quaint Corner Stone Guest Cottage - located?
Situated in the mountains, this vacation home is 0.8 mi (1.3 km) from Sheridan Story Branch Library and within 3 mi (5 km) of Wagon Box Battle Monument and Story Hatchery and Visitor Center. Bighorn National Forest and Fort Phil Kearny State Historic Site are also within 6 mi (10 km).
